Bed bugs have become a somewhat common nuisance in Cotton Plant and its nearby cities of Bluff, Concord, Pumpkin Center, Blue Mountain, and North Haven. These small, bloodthirsty pests are known to infest beds, furniture, and even bags, making it simple for them to travel from one place to another. Residents and businesses in Cotton Plant are increasingly worried about the prevalence of bed bugs and are taking necessary precautions to prevent infestations. Efforts like regular pest control inspections, thorough cleaning practices, and education campaigns are being implemented to combat these persistent pests and ensure a comfortable environment for all.
